The Moody Decksaloon 54 is a 54-foot fiberglass sailing yacht built to deliver the spaciousness and comfort typically associated with much larger vessels. Its deck saloon design defines the boat's character, offering open sightlines and natural light throughout the main living space. The yacht carries a single 150-horsepower diesel engine and measures 17 feet across the beam, providing the stability and seaworthiness expected of a bluewater cruiser.
The interior accommodates six berths across six configurable layout options, allowing owners to tailor the accommodation plan to their specific needs. The sunlit deck saloon incorporates a galley, while the boat features up to three heads, each with shower facilities and substantial natural lighting. This flexible approach to layout means the interior can be adapted without compromising the open, airy feel of the main living areas.
Built with hand-finished construction methods, the yacht emphasizes both durability and refinement. The design prioritizes ease of handling and all-weather capability, making it suitable for extended cruising in variable sea conditions.
